Red de conocimiento informático - Problemas con los teléfonos móviles - Después de que el proyecto vue2.0 esté en línea, se verá como lo que ve al ingresar. Refrescarse tampoco ayuda. Sólo ayuda si apagas el terminal móvil antes de entrar. ¿Qué pasó?

Después de que el proyecto vue2.0 esté en línea, se verá como lo que ve al ingresar. Refrescarse tampoco ayuda. Sólo ayuda si apagas el terminal móvil antes de entrar. ¿Qué pasó?

1. Prefacio

Anteriormente usamos nodejs y vuecli para crear un proyecto vue, lo cual es muy conveniente para lograr operaciones integradas de front-end y back-end. Sin embargo, para mejorar la eficiencia del desarrollo, debemos confiar en algunos complementos que nos ayuden a mejorar la eficiencia del desarrollo. Por eso, hoy presentaremos varios complementos de vue excelentes y aprenderemos a crear los suyos propios.

Segundo componente de archivo único

Cuando hablamos de que nodejs crea fácilmente la primera novela corta de la aplicación vue, en este artículo creamos un Apply nativo de vue, el efecto es el que se muestra a continuación:

Así que ahora necesitamos reemplazar la página predeterminada con otros componentes de Vue para su visualización. Primero, creamos varios archivos js, como se muestra en la imagen:

Luego creamos un componente vue y configuramos sus propiedades, como se muestra en la siguiente imagen:

Luego agregamos el componente a En el componente del portal, como se muestra en la siguiente figura:

En este momento, el componente de prueba se puede aplicar a la página del proyecto. Iniciemos la aplicación como se muestra:

En este punto, el contenido de la página se actualiza. De hecho, esto equivale a convertir nuestro vue en un componente de archivo separado. Antes de aprender vue, siempre confiamos en la existencia de archivos html. Sin embargo, si desea ejecutarlo en nodejs, también puede utilizar el componente de archivo único. Por supuesto, los componentes de un solo archivo son el método de escritura que recomendamos firmemente.

Tres. Componentes de la interfaz de usuario

Como todos sabemos, el front-end concede gran importancia a la experiencia del usuario y la experiencia visual, por lo que existen muchas bibliotecas de componentes de la interfaz de usuario, como Elementui, vant, iview, Vuetify, Mint UI, etc. . A continuación, presentaremos dos bibliotecas de componentes de UI diferentes basadas en PC y terminales móviles respectivamente, y simplemente las usaremos para apreciar el encanto de los componentes de UI.

1. Componentes de la interfaz de usuario de la PC 1). ElementUi

El marco de interfaz de usuario abierto del equipo de front-end es, con diferencia, la mejor biblioteca de componentes de interfaz de usuario en el escritorio. No sólo tiene una interfaz hermosa, sino que también es fácil de usar. Instalémoslo. Primero, abra cmd en el directorio del proyecto y luego ingrese el comando:

npm i element-ui -S

Simplemente espere tranquilamente a que se descargue la biblioteca de componentes. Luego introducimos el componente en el componente vue y reconstruimos la estructura del componente, como se muestra en la siguiente figura:

Para que pueda agregar algunos elementos elegantes.

2). Ant Design Company

El propósito es desarrollar la interfaz del sistema de administración backend, de la siguiente manera:

npm install iview - save

Instalar Una vez completada, la importación está lista para usar, como se muestra a continuación:

Como puede ver, podemos usar múltiples bibliotecas de componentes al mismo tiempo.

3).iview

Se utiliza principalmente para desarrollar interfaces back-end, de la siguiente manera:

npm install iview - save

Además, iview Weapp también es un buen marco de interfaz de usuario, pero se utiliza principalmente para el desarrollo de subprogramas WeChat.

2. Componentes móviles 1). Hacer débil

La razón por la que se lanzó primero es que no solo admite terminales móviles, sino que también admite terminales de PC. Es compatible con múltiples terminales y puede lograr una interfaz muy hermosa sin escribir CSS. Primera descarga, como se muestra a continuación:

instalación npm-verificación de guardado

2).vant

Descargue e instale de la siguiente manera:

Mecanismo de prevención del país

3) Mint UI

también es una biblioteca de componentes móviles desarrollada por el equipo de front-end. Primero, descargue e instale, como se muestra a continuación:

npm i mint-ui - save

Cuatro.

Complemento

Como puede ver, si queremos usar cada biblioteca de componentes, debemos descargarla, luego importarla al archivo js de entrada principal main.js y agregarla al proyecto usando el Método Vue.use. Esto logra el efecto global. Comencemos el viaje de escribir un complemento. Primero, cree una carpeta para colocar el complemento y luego cree los siguientes archivos, como se muestra en la figura:

Lo que se crea arriba es un directorio y un archivo del complemento, y luego escribiremos una página vue de un solo archivo, de la siguiente manera:

Luego exportamos un archivo de una sola página en forma modular, como se muestra en la siguiente figura:

Luego registramos el complemento. acabamos de escribir, como se muestra en la figura:

Finalmente, lo aplicamos al archivo app.vue, como se muestra en la figura:

En este punto, el complemento que escribimos se puede aplicar a la página, como se muestra en la figura:

Resumen de verbo (abreviatura de verbo)